Founded in 1866, Reynolds and Reynolds provides business forms, management software and professional services to car dealerships. Its software is used to manage sales logistics at dealerships. Reynolds and Reynolds is headquartered in Dayton, Ohio.

Founded in 1998, Prometheus Group enables unified enterprise asset optimization through an integrated approach to planning, scheduling, work management, and business analytics across routine and preventive maintenance, shutdowns/turnarounds, and production scheduling. The company is headquartered in Raleigh, North Carolina.
